The architects of Bond Society e Daudré-Vignier & Associés have collaborated on this fantastic elementary school which includes 10 classrooms, gathering spaces, a restaurant and a playground.
Light and air in constant motion
The design places emphasis on natural lighting and seamless flow throughout all spaces. An "Open" philosophy that includes fixed furnishings, containers and benches, but it eliminates narrow passages or the massive use of walls to delimit the space.
- architects of primary school have given priority to the health of students and the planet, starting with a careful selection of materials. Wood (and what, if not him?) was used as the main material. Less cement, it's a sponge for CO2 and it's renewable (if you work with caution). Even in the areas where stone was used, however, the materials were purchased nearby, from the Vassens quarries in the Aisne.
More than an elementary school, a gym for the future
The Simone de Beauvoir primary school also has "philosophical" as well as practical aspects. Its positioning creates a gentle but precise separation from the urban chaos: it is oriented towards the internal courtyard, and its greenery eliminates the surrounding distractions of a densely inhabited neighborhood. Once inside, though. the courtyard "looks" at the adjacent La Farandole kindergarten, in an ideal "relay" the children move from one school to another maintaining a sense of familiarity.

Inside the primary school there is a reception room, the administration centre, a large canteen area (indoor and outdoor to take advantage of the good weather) and teaching facilities. Is anything missing? Oh yes. A recreation center, a multipurpose room, a storage room and of course the garden. The garden used as a teaching tool, ideal for a school that teaches children healthy and clean learning.
